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95242617920 49840575 23433 6333042116
546331901 6794509
546331901 6794509
9490 895902 906
All about undefined
Interested in learning more?
546331901 6794509
9490 895902 906
See more
199252725 028429810
523572 677536 6222787
See more
404178 33352879
092659047 425320 37
See more